The study demonstrates significant reduction in dementia risk (HR 0.63) with GLP-1RA treatment, but the underlying neuroprotective mechanisms remain unexplained. Understanding these pathways is critical for optimizing therapeutic targeting and developing next-generation neuroprotective agents.
Gap type: unexplained_observation
Source paper: Neurodegeneration and Stroke After Semaglutide and Tirzepatide in Patients With Diabetes and Obesity. (2025, JAMA network open, PMID:40663350)
